What makes this situation particularly interesting is the Fed's expected decision to keep rates steady. With Kevin Warsh at the helm as the new Chair, the market's focus is on the FOMC's first meeting. A hold in rates within the 3.50%-3.75% range is the consensus, but will the Fed deliver on this expectation? The currency markets are notorious for their sensitivity to central bank decisions, and any deviation from the expected path could send shockwaves through the NZD/USD pair.

Meanwhile, the Kiwi's domestic outlook adds another layer of complexity. New Zealand's economy is facing challenges, and the Reserve Bank of New Zealand's (RBNZ) Official Cash Rate (OCR) is a key factor. At 2.25%, the OCR is relatively low, and the RBNZ's statement suggests a potential rate hike later this year to combat inflation. This internal pressure on the Kiwi could limit its upside potential, regardless of the Fed's decision.

From a technical analysis perspective, the 4-hour chart reveals a bearish sentiment. The NZD/USD pair is trading below key moving averages, indicating a short-term downward bias. The 20-period and 100-period SMAs act as resistance, with the price struggling to break through. The RSI hovering around 50 suggests a period of consolidation, which is not uncommon in such a cautious market environment.

As we approach the Fed's decision, traders are faced with a conundrum. A break below the critical support level of 0.5823 could trigger a downward spiral, while a surge above the resistance levels might be challenging without a significant catalyst.
